@Argument(
value = "-Xnullability-annotations",
valueDescription = "@<fq.name>:{ignore/strict/warn}",
description = "Specify behavior for specific Java nullability annotations (provided with fully qualified package name)\n" +
"Modes:\n" +
" * ignore\n" +
" * strict\n" +
" * warn (report a warning)"
)
var nullabilityAnnotations: Array<String>? by FreezableVar(null)
